No: What you are referring to is the embryo. The embryo, very early in development has 2 sets of structures- mullerian and wolfian structures - that will develop into male or female depending on whether testosterone and the needed section of the Y chromosome are present. One set of structures will develop and the other will disappear by birth in normal development.
